Continuing the secret management topic 🧐
When a Vault (or OpenBao) instance starts, it's impossible to access its secrets until the storage is "unsealed." A common way is to enter N master key shares manually, but automatic unsealing is possible, too 👉 https://t.co/DMTWJHlzcQ

How (and why) to use containerd? 🧐
containerd is likely the most widely used container runtime:
- Docker relies on it under the hood to run containers and store images.
- Kubernetes uses it as a CRI runtime to run Pods.
